We are booked for our WDW trip December 8-15. I would really like to get my airline tickets at a good price, but most of the less expensive flights are not out yet. We live in South Bend, Indiana (about 2.5 hrs from Chicago and 3 hrs from Indy). The best I have found is about $250 per person from South Bend and $203 from Chicago.

We flew Allegiant last time and really liked it, but now there seem to be so many additional charges that it does not seem worth it unless we get a really low fare. (With Allegiant we will need to rent a car.)

Any suggestions on when to be serious about looking and where to begin? Any ideas are appreciated! TIA
 
I would also ask WD(use the 800 number)

I just booked the free dining and the CM asked me if I had my airfare yet...I said no ...he said WDW has some great deals on Airtran..I got 4 rt ns tickets for 617.20 over Laborday weekend(it was 850 on airtran's site)...so check with WDW...I also use Sidestep and itasoftware to help locate deals and book directly on the airline site. Airtran had 202 from Midway on your dates...I don't know what other airports are near you...but call disney...you might get a $150 off that price if you are getting 4 tickets.
